Step 1: Water Removal and Extraction
We’ll use a submersible pump to remove standing water from your property. Our team will also use specialized equipment to extract water from carpets, floors, and walls. This process typically takes 1-2 hours. We’ll work quickly and efficiently to get your property back to normal.
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been removed and extracted,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property. This process typically takes 3-5 days. We’ll work to prevent mold and mildew growth, and ensure that your property is completely dry before we leave.
Step 3: Cleaning and Sanitizing
After the drying and dehumidification process is complete, our team will clean and sanitize your property. This process typically takes 1-2 days. We’ll use specialized equipment to remove any remaining water and moisture, and ensure that your property is completely clean and safe.
Step 4: Restoration and Repair
Once the cleaning and sanitizing process is complete, our team will assess any damage to your property and provide recommendations for restoration and repair. This process typically takes 3-5 days. We’ll work with you to ensure that your property is completely restored to its original condition.

Submersible Pump Water Extraction Cost in Barre, MA
The cost of submersible pump water extraction in Barre, MA will depend on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Restoration and rep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|

Common Questions About Submersible Pump Water Extraction
What causes submersible pump failure?
Submersible pump failure can be caused by a variety of factors, including electrical issues, mechanical failure, and clogged pipes. Regular maintenance is key to preventing pump failure. We recommend regular inspections and cleaning to ensure your pump is running smoothly.
How long does submersible pump water extraction take?
The length of time it takes to complete submersible pump water extraction will depend on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Typically, it takes 1-3 days to complete. Our team will work quickly and efficiently to get your property back to normal.
